Background technology
High efficiency particulate air filter (High efficiency particulate air Filter, abbreviation HEPA) has higher
Filter efficiency, the particle dust below 0.5 μm and various suspensions can be filtered, be widely used in optics electricity
The dust-free purification workshops such as son, biological medicine and PCB printings.
In order to ensure the filter effect of high efficiency particulate air filter, high efficiency particulate air filter is required for examining using high efficiency particulate air filter when dispatching from the factory
Survey device and strict leak detection is carried out to it.Wherein, the leak hunting method of common high efficiency particulate air filter mainly includes receiving flame method, oily thing
Method and DOP methods etc., and these leak hunting methods are required for high efficiency particulate air filter to be detected being placed in actual mechanical process
On outlet platform, so that the gas containing characteristic particle can enter high efficiency particulate air filter by outlet platform, so as to pass through gas
Detection probe detects the gas above high efficiency particulate air filter to be hunted leak to high efficiency particulate air filter.
Current high efficiency particulate air filter detection means generally comprises workbench and compression cylinder, and during work, staff is by height
Effect filter prevents from the table, opening compression cylinder and being fixed high efficiency particulate air filter, it is typically not provided with driving
Mechanism, high efficiency particulate air filter can only be fixed in same position, therefore, in general high efficiency particulate air filter detection means is to more
The adaptability of kind size and a variety of detection scenes is poor.

In the above-described embodiments, when there is electric current by coil windings 48 on stator 43, coil windings 48 produce an arrow
Magnetic field is measured, can one angle of rotation of rotor driven 45 by the Vector Magnetic Field.When Vector Magnetic Field one angle of rotation of stator 43, turn
Son 45 turns an angle also with the magnetic field, often inputs an electric pulse, and one angle of motor rotation takes a step forward.It is exported
Angular displacement to input umber of pulse is directly proportional, rotating speed is directlyed proportional to pulse frequency.Change the order that coil windings 48 are powered, electricity
Machine 4 will invert.So stepper motor can be controlled with the power-up sequence of control number of pulses, frequency and each phase winding of motor
4 rotation.
